PERRYSVILLE – Daniel L. Greegor, 89 , of Perrysville passed away Saturday, December 23, 2017 at Aultman-Orrville Hospital.
He was born February 4, 1928 in Loudonville, Ohio the son of Charles and Florence Young Greegor.
Daniel had worked as a Carpenter for Don Campbell and Son retiring after 33 years. He served his country with the United States Army. Daniel was a charter member of the Dalton Baptist Church. He enjoyed bowling, golf and woodworking.
Surviving is his wife, Bonnie Scott Greegor of Perrysville whom he married on August 23, 1980. Children: David (Katherine) Greegor, of Dalton, Michael Greegor of Apple Creek, Daniel (Evelyn) Greegor of Niles, Michigan and Catherine (Mitch) Hostetler of Apple Creek. 12 grandchildren, 22 great-grandchildren and 4 great-great grandchildren.
He was preceded in death by his first wife; Altha Pauline Houser Greegor in 1975, one brother, 2 sisters and a daughter in law; Linda Greegor.
